<p class="titulo1" align="center">&nbsp;</p><p class="titulo1" align="center"><strong>RESUMEN</strong></p> <p class="tabulado" align="justify">La investigaci&oacute;n en el voleibol masculino de alto nivel en los &uacute;ltimos a&ntilde;os otorga al saque una gran importancia en la evoluci&oacute;n de este deporte. La t&eacute;cnica de saque empleada se revela como un factor decisivo, sin embargo no conocemos si el rendimiento de esta acci&oacute;n se mantiene de manera uniforme o var&iacute;a conforme transcurre el encuentro. De este modo el objetivo del presente estudio es conocer la evoluci&oacute;n del rendimiento en el transcurso de la competici&oacute;n, diferenciando las mediciones por sets. <br /> Se tom&oacute; como poblaci&oacute;n objeto de estudio a los jugadores de los Juegos Ol&iacute;mpicos de Atlanta en 1996, &uacute;ltimo acontecimiento de la m&aacute;xima relevancia en el voleibol internacional. Un total de doce equipos nacionales masculinos, confrontados en 42 encuentros, distribuidos en 149 sets. Para seleccionar la muestra se recurri&oacute; a 33 sets de la competici&oacute;n masculina, de entre 14 encuentros, de los que se registraron 2030 casos de cambio de saque.<br /> Se encontr&oacute; que la variable set influye, de manera altamente significativa, en el rendimiento de recepci&oacute;n, lo que nos sugiere determinadas exigencias en el planteamiento estrat&eacute;gico del saque. <br /> PALABRAS CLAVE: voleibol, saque, recepci&oacute;n, alto rendimiento, variabilidad.</p> <p align="justify">&nbsp;</p> <p class="titulo1" align="center"><strong>ABSTRACT</strong></p> <p class="tabulado" align="justify">The research in male volleyball of high level in the last years grants to serve a great importance in the evolution of this sport. The technique of serving employee is revealed as a decisive factor, however we don&rsquo;t know if the performance of this action stays in an uniform way or it varies as the encounter lapses. In this way the objective of the present study is to know the evolution of the performance in the course of the competition, differentiating the mensurations in sets.<br /> As a sample to the survey, they took the players of the Olympic Games of Atlanta in 1996, the last international volleyball competition of the highest importance. They where twelve male national teams, confronted in 42 matches, and distributed in 149 sets. 33 sets of male competition were used, they were singled out from 14 matches of which 2030 cases of serve change were recorded .<br /> It was found that the variable Set it influences, in a highly significant way, the reception performance, what suggests us certain demands in the strategic position of the serve. <br /> KEY WORDS: volleyball, serve, reception, high performance, variability.</p>
